RAN Binding Protein 1 (RANBP1)

HTF9A; Ran-Specific GTPase-Activating Protein

RAN Binding Protein 1 (RANBP1)
RANBP1 encodes a 23-kD protein that binds to RAN complexed with GTP but not GDP. RANBP1 does not activate GTPase activity of RAN but does markedly increase GTP hydrolysis by the RanGTPase-activating protein (RanGAP1). The RANBP1 cDNA encodes a 201-amino acid protein that is 92% similar to its mouse homolog. In both mammalian cells and in yeast, RANBP1 acts as a negative regulator of RCC1 by inhibiting RCC1-stimulated guanine nucleotide release from RAN.Based on partial peptide sequence of the purified protein, primers were designed to amplify a cDNA encoding the protein.
